2 Killed In Dearborn Motorcycle Crash

Two Dearborn-area residents died early Sunday morning after their motorcycle crashed into a truck.

DEARBORN, MI — Two people were killed early Sunday morning when their motorcycle crashed into a truck on Ford Road near Wyoming Avenue. Muhammed Al-Dairawi and Heba Bazzi, both 22, died of injuries from the accident, which occurred at about 1 a.m.

Dearborn Police said they were traveling westbound on Ford when a Ford F-150 truck pulled out on the road. Al-Dairawi, of Dearborn Heights, died at the scene. Bazzi, of Dearborn, was transported to an area hospital, but later passed away from her injuries.

Dearborn Police are currently investigating the crash. The occupants of the F-150, a family from Belleville, were not injured in the accident. Neither alcohol nor drugs appear to be a factor in this crash, police said Monday in a news release.

“This is a terrible tragedy and we are asking that anyone who may have witnessed the accident to please contact the Dearborn Police Department’s Accident Investigation Bureau at (313) 943-2246,” Dearborn Police Chief Ronald Haddad said. “The Dearborn Police Department offers its condolences for all of those involved.”
